You don't get hired for what you know. You get hired for systems that survived contact.

This path takes you from strong engineer to deployed operator in six stages. It's not a course you pass; it's proof you build.

Stage 0 · Diagnose

Are you built for it?

Find where you stand across production instinct, client nerve, deployment temperament and range. Returns your archetype and a personalized gap-map.

Stage 1 · Close gaps

The skills map

The six pillars, and what “employable” looks like for each. Work your two weakest first.

Stage 2 · Build proof

Ship one real system

An LLM doing real work, wired into a messy external system, in front of real users, with evals — kept alive 30 days. This artifact is your candidacy.

Stage 3 · Position

“I deploy AI in the real world.”

A portfolio that leads with shipped systems, not certificates. A profile that reads like an operator, not a student.

Stage 4 · Interview

Test the intersection

System design under real constraints, a client-facing case, eval-scoping, and three deployment war stories ready.

Stage 5 · Land it

Where the roles are

Frontier labs, enterprise & startups, and the Gulf — least-served, fastest-moving, real on-the-ground scope.
